Strategies for leveraging composable model components to reduce duplication and accelerate development across use cases.
This evergreen guide explores reusable building blocks, governance, and scalable patterns that slash duplication, speed delivery, and empower teams to assemble robust AI solutions across diverse scenarios with confidence.
Published August 08, 2025
Facebook X Reddit Pinterest Email
In modern AI practice, teams increasingly favor composable components over monolithic pipelines because modularity unlocks rapid experimentation and safer updates. By designing models, data transformers, evaluation metrics, and deployment hooks as shareable units, developers can combine them like Lego bricks to assemble end-to-end solutions tailored to each use case. The approach reduces redundant work, since common functionalities are implemented once and reused across projects. It also improves maintainability, as updates to a single component propagate consistently wherever it is used. While this sounds straightforward, realizing it requires thoughtful interfaces, versioning discipline, and a culture that rewards collaboration over isolated scripting.
The first step is to establish a clear taxonomy of components that covers data intake, feature engineering, modeling templates, inference services, and monitoring. Each component should have a well-defined API, stable contracts, and backward compatibility guarantees. Investing in a lightweight registry or catalog helps teams discover usable blocks, artifact versions, and compatibility matrices. Equally important is a governance model that aligns on licensing, security, and access control. When teams agree on shared criteria for quality and interoperability, the risk of fragmenting efforts diminishes. The goal is a thriving ecosystem where experimentation remains fast, yet risks stay controlled.
Governance, observability, and contract-first design sustain an expanding component library
Once a catalog of modular assets exists, practitioners can compose pipelines that satisfy specific constraints without reinventing core logic. For example, a standardized data-preprocessing module can be plugged into multiple models that handle different output formats or latency requirements. A common evaluation suite can be extended with lightweight adapters to support new metrics or fairness checks. The key is to design components with optional hooks and defaults that accommodate both simple and sophisticated workflows. Teams should also document integration patterns, test coverage expectations, and performance budgets to prevent drift as new blocks evolve. With this foundation, rapid prototyping turns into repeatable, scalable practice.
ADVERTISEMENT
ADVERTISEMENT
As organizations scale their MLOps maturity, the emphasis shifts from individual components to orchestration patterns. Service meshes, workflow schedulers, and event-driven connectors become the glue that binds modules into reliable end-to-end experiences. This fosters parallel development; different squads can advance their segments while still adhering to shared contracts. It also supports governance by centralizing observability, logging, and alerting at the component level. When a fault occurs, engineers can isolate the root cause within the affected module rather than tracing through a sprawling monolith. The outcome is resilience that keeps development velocity intact across diverse initiatives.
Practical patterns for building and sustaining reusable model components
A contract-first mindset helps avoid mismatch between producer and consumer components. Teams define interface specifications, data schemas, and expected side effects before implementing code. Versioned contracts enable safe upgrades, while deprecation plans guide retirement of outdated blocks without breaking downstream pipelines. Observability becomes a shared responsibility—each component reports metrics, traces, and health signals that feed into a unified dashboard. With standardized telemetry, leaders can spot performance regressions early and allocate resources to the parts that matter most. The discipline also supports auditing for compliance and reproducibility, which is essential as models move from experimentation to production-critical paths.
ADVERTISEMENT
ADVERTISEMENT
Reuse, however, must be balanced with context awareness. Not every component is suitable for every scenario; some tasks require domain-specific feature engineering or custom optimization. To manage this tension, teams can implement adapters and plug-ins that extend base blocks when necessary, while preserving a solid core. Encouraging cross-team reviews of new components before broad adoption reduces redundancy and accelerates learning. Continual refinement of the catalog—driven by user feedback, performance data, and real-world failures—ensures the library stays valuable rather than becoming outdated clutter. In a healthy ecosystem, components evolve together with the problems they solve.
Techniques to accelerate development while ensuring quality and safety
One practical pattern is to separate data concerns from model logic through a layered architecture. Data connectors handle ingestion, normalization, and validation, while model modules focus on inference and optimization. This separation makes it easier to swap data sources without affecting the core algorithm and to deploy different models under the same data regime. Another pattern is to provide reference implementations and example configurations for common use cases, which lowers the barrier to adoption and accelerates onboarding. By pairing these references with strict testing standards, teams can confidently rely on shared blocks to deliver consistent results across environments.
A third pattern centers on incremental composability. Start with a minimal viable set of blocks that cover the most frequent tasks, then add specialized components as demand grows. This approach keeps the catalog approachable while still enabling advanced capabilities. Continuous integration pipelines can automatically validate new blocks against existing contracts, ensuring compatibility before release. Finally, investing in robust documentation—clear API surfaces, usage examples, and troubleshooting tips—reduces cognitive load for developers and speeds collaboration across disciplines. When contributors see tangible value quickly, participation in the library naturally increases.
ADVERTISEMENT
ADVERTISEMENT
The future of composable AI hinges on disciplined reuse and strategic investment
Automation plays a pivotal role in maintaining quality at scale. Automated testing should cover unit, integration, and end-to-end scenarios that involve multiple components. Property-based testing can reveal edge cases in data handling and inference, while shadow deployments allow new blocks to operate alongside production paths without risk. Feature flags enable controlled rollouts, giving teams the option to disable a block if it underperforms. At the same time, synthetic data generation can help validate resilience against unusual inputs. Together, these practices protect reliability while enabling teams to push boundaries across use cases.
Another essential technique is cross-functional design reviews that include data scientists, software engineers, and platform operators. Diverse perspectives catch gaps early—such as missing data schemas, security concerns, or deployment constraints. Record decisions and rationales to preserve institutional memory and facilitate future reuse. Establishing a community of practice around component development encourages sharing of patterns, success stories, and lessons learned. This collaborative culture reduces duplication by highlighting existing assets and inviting reuse rather than reinventing similar functionality in new projects.
As organizations mature, the catalog becomes an asset that transcends individual products or teams. Strategic investments in tooling, such as schema registries, model versioning, and universal telemetry, pay dividends by enabling safer experimentation at scale. A well-governed repository supports regulatory audits, reproducibility, and knowledge transfer when teams reorganize. It also lowers the cost of onboarding new engineers, who can leverage proven blocks instead of starting from scratch. The stronger the shared vocabulary and set of expectations, the faster experimentation can translate into reliable, production-ready capabilities across diverse domains.
Ultimately, the win from composable components is not only speed but resilience. By decoupling concerns, teams can evolve models, data pipelines, and monitoring in parallel without destabilizing the entire system. A robust ecosystem invites experimentation and reduces duplication, which translates to shorter development cycles and more consistent results. Organizations that invest in clear interfaces, strong governance, and active community engagement will find that useful blocks compound in value as new use cases emerge. The result is a durable, scalable path from hypothesis to impact across an expanding portfolio of applications.
Related Articles
MLOps
Effective knowledge transfer during model migrations requires a structured approach that preserves context, datasets, and operational know-how across teams, ensuring smooth continuity, minimized risk, and accelerated deployment.
-
July 18, 2025
MLOps
In modern production environments, robust deployment templates ensure that models launch with built‑in monitoring, automatic rollback, and continuous validation, safeguarding performance, compliance, and user trust across evolving data landscapes.
-
August 12, 2025
MLOps
A practical guide to deploying shadow testing in production environments, detailing systematic comparisons, risk controls, data governance, automation, and decision criteria that preserve reliability while accelerating model improvement.
-
July 30, 2025
MLOps
A practical, evergreen guide detailing resilient methods for handling secrets across environments, ensuring automated deployments remain secure, auditable, and resilient to accidental exposure or leakage.
-
July 18, 2025
MLOps
Clear, practical guidance for communicating model results, including boundaries, uncertainties, and assumption-driven caveats, to diverse stakeholders who rely on AI insights for decision making and risk assessment.
-
July 18, 2025
MLOps
This evergreen guide outlines practical, enduring metrics to evaluate how features are adopted, how stable they remain under change, and how frequently teams reuse shared repository components, helping data teams align improvements with real-world impact and long-term maintainability.
-
August 11, 2025
MLOps
A practical guide to building metadata enriched model registries that streamline discovery, resolve cross-team dependencies, and preserve provenance. It explores governance, schema design, and scalable provenance pipelines for resilient ML operations across organizations.
-
July 21, 2025
MLOps
A practical, evergreen guide explains how to categorize, prioritize, and mitigate model risks within operational environments, emphasizing governance, analytics, and collaboration to protect business value and stakeholder trust.
-
July 23, 2025
MLOps
This evergreen guide explores practical strategies for embedding fairness constraints into model optimization, ensuring that performance improvements do not come at the cost of equity, and that outcomes remain just across diverse subpopulations and contexts.
-
August 07, 2025
MLOps
This evergreen guide explains how to construct actionable risk heatmaps that help organizations allocate engineering effort, governance oversight, and resource budgets toward the production models presenting the greatest potential risk, while maintaining fairness, compliance, and long-term reliability across the AI portfolio.
-
August 12, 2025
MLOps
This evergreen guide explains how teams can bridge machine learning metrics with real business KPIs, ensuring model updates drive tangible outcomes and sustained value across the organization.
-
July 26, 2025
MLOps
This evergreen guide explores systematic approaches for evaluating how upstream pipeline changes affect model performance, plus proactive alerting mechanisms that keep teams informed about dependencies, risks, and remediation options.
-
July 23, 2025
MLOps
Automated experiment curation transforms how teams evaluate runs, surfacing promising results, cataloging failures for learning, and preserving reproducible checkpoints that can be reused to accelerate future model iterations.
-
July 15, 2025
MLOps
Efficiently balancing compute, storage, and energy while controlling expenses is essential for scalable AI projects, requiring strategies that harmonize reliability, performance, and cost across diverse training and inference environments.
-
August 12, 2025
MLOps
This evergreen guide explores practical, tested approaches to lowering inference expenses by combining intelligent batching, strategic caching, and dynamic model selection, ensuring scalable performance without sacrificing accuracy or latency.
-
August 10, 2025
MLOps
Establish a robust sandbox strategy that mirrors production signals, includes rigorous isolation, ensures reproducibility, and governs access to simulate real-world risk factors while safeguarding live systems.
-
July 18, 2025
MLOps
This evergreen guide explores practical, scalable approaches to embedding automated tests and rigorous validation within ML deployment pipelines, highlighting patterns, challenges, tooling, governance, and measurable quality outcomes that empower faster, safer model rollouts at scale.
-
August 05, 2025
MLOps
This evergreen piece examines architectures, processes, and governance models that enable scalable labeling pipelines, detailing practical approaches to integrate automated pre labeling with human review for efficient, high-quality data annotation.
-
August 12, 2025
MLOps
This evergreen guide outlines practical, repeatable strategies for building robust feature testing harnesses that stress test transformations, encoders, and joins under production‑like data velocity, volume, and variability, ensuring dependable model behavior.
-
August 08, 2025
MLOps
A practical guide to maintaining stable data interfaces across evolving services, detailing versioning approaches, migration planning, and communication practices that minimize disruption for downstream analytics and downstream consumers.
-
July 19, 2025